WA14 HWB is a 2014 Fiat Roller Team in White with a 2,287c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56.3%.
Across all 2014 Fiat Roller Team models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.1% with a typical mileage of 22,241 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The Fiat Roller Team typ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 12 years old, this Fiat Roller Team is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
